Online Brokerages: Your Go-To Resources
Today, online brokerages are one of the most accessible and efficient ways to purchase corporate bonds. Not only do they provide a variety of investment opportunities, but they also offer advanced tools and research aids to help you make informed decisions. Here are some top options:
- Fidelity: Known for its extensive online platform, Fidelity offers a comprehensive suite of resources, including bond search tools that help you narrow down based on rating, sector, or maturity.
- Charles Schwab: Offers a user-friendly interface with detailed insights and comparison tools to assist you in selecting the right corporate bonds.
- E*TRADE: Provides a wide range of bonds with research tools and the option for guidance from financial advisors.

Bond Funds and ETFs
If diversifying across multiple companies is what you're after, then bond funds and ETFs (Exchange-Traded Funds) might be the right choice. These funds pool money from various investors to purchase a wide range of bonds. The diversity not only reduces risk but also makes it easier to manage your investments as they are actively managed by professionals.
Why Investing in Corporate Bonds is a Wise Choice
- Potential for Higher Returns: Corporate bonds typically offer higher interest rates than government bonds, compensating for the additional risk.
- Steady Income: They provide consistent interest payments known as coupons.
- Diversification: They can diversify a portfolio that might otherwise be too stock-heavy.
